ANCERVILLE: SOMETHING OLD, SOMETHING NOUVEAU

 

First launched by Charles De Gaulle in 1962, ‘MS Ancerville’ anchors for good in Shenzhen’s ‘Shekou’ district, after a thousand day renovation. A sleepy old fishing village is now poster-child for globally-minded contemporary China, after becoming the experimenting place for public policy (granted flexibility and free-trade). Local culture and creativity merge with the East and West, concretizing Shekou as a feat of progress and reinvention.

 

Fuelled by this trailblazing spirit, a rendition of Art Nouveau plays through the interior. A desire to reinvent the present is what mobilized modern times’ first artistic movement; the design is steered by the underpinning ethos, tradition may be abandoned but history is still mined for inspiration.

 

Drastically shifting from level to level the escalator becomes a surrealistic vessel, transporting you from one world to another. Defined by lines radiating from a central point: Art Nouveau’s iconic shell is synthesized with the oyster shells of Shenzhen’s Lingnan culture, folk and futurism colliding to create something new. Lights and embellished accents developed in concert, studded pillars and structural curves become adornments. Costume jewelry worn by bold architecture.

 

Ancerville pours people, pleasure and performance into one place: experimental theatre, jazz bars, the list of offerings goes on. This universe of other-worldy grandeur is a love letter to sensation: stage and spectacle.
